Title: | Ostrakon of Themistokles Phrearrios | |
Category: | Pottery | |
Description: | Single wall fragment of large unglazed coarseware vessel, broken all around. Incised letters, left to right, give name and (misspelled) demotic of Themistokles. <graphic> Orange fabric, coarse grained, white inclusions. | |
Context: | Beneath Wall 12 at south end. Grey layer of crushed bedrock. | |
